About the Company
ConeTec is a full-service geotechnical, geoenvironmental, and mining site investigation contractor. We provide geophysics, CPTu, in-situ testing, drilling, instrumentation, and final data reporting and analysis services. ConeTec has the largest fleet of modern, purpose built deployment equipment in the industry. All field investigations are performed by specially trained personnel and supported by experienced site investigation professionals in order to provide the highest quality site investigation. Our team of experts are dedicated to safe, quality, and efficient site investigations using the best people and equipment.
